What is Cosmetology

East Palestine OH makeup ar4tist applying makeupCosmetology is an occupation that is all about making the human body look more beautiful with the application of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are described as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but actually a cosmetic can be almost anything that improves the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, almost all states require that you go through some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once you are licensed, the work environments include not only East Palestine OH beauty salons and barber shops, but also such businesses as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have gotten experience and a customer base, establish their own shops or salons. Others will begin seeing clients either in their own residences or will travel to the client’s home, or both. Cosmetology college graduates have many titles and are employed in a wide variety of specializations including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already mentioned, in the majority of states working cosmetologists must be licensed. In some states there is an exemption. Only those conducting more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others working in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to get licensed in those states.

Cosmetologist Degrees and Certificates

East Palestine OH hairdresser cutting hairThere are essentially two pathways offered to obtain c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s usually take 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ree commonly tak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be trained in all of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are available if you wish to focus on just one area, such as hair coloring. A degree program will also likely feature management and marketing training so that graduates are better prepared to run a salon or other East Palestine OH business. Higher degrees are not common,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of course you go with, it’s important to make sure that it’s recognized by the Ohio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only certify schools that are accredited by certain respected organizations, for example the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make certain that the cosmetology training program you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must comply with their high standards ensu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be necessary for securing student loans or financial aid, which often are not available in 44413 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, many East Palestine OH employers will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

East Palestine, Ohio

East Palestine (/ˌpæləˈstiːn/ PAL-ə-STEEN) is a village in eastern Columbiana County, Ohio, United States. The population was 4,721 at the 2010 census. Located on the Ohio-Pennsylvania border, East Palestine is 20 miles south of Youngstown and 50 miles northwest of downtown Pittsburgh. East Palestine is located in the Salem, OH Micropolitan Statistical Area, as well as the southern regions of the greater Mahoning Valley.

The town was founded in 1828 and incorporated as a city in 1875.[6] Formerly, the community was known as Mechanicsburg, but the name was changed to East Palestine as part of the religious nomenclature in the area.[7] (Palestine was already a community in Ohio). Mechanicsburg is today a name given to a village in Champaign County, near Dayton. Nearby clay pits supported a pottery industry, including the W. S. George Pottery Company that was formed in 1909 from the East Palestine Pottery Company, and operated in the town until 1960.

As of the census[11] of 2010, there were 4,721 people, 1,898 households, and 1,282 families residing in the city. The population density was 1,498.7 inhabitants per square mile (578.7/km2). There were 2,125 housing units at an average density of 674.6 per square mile (260.5/km2). The racial makeup of the city was 98.2% White, 0.2% African American, 0.1% Native American, 0.3% Asian, 0.4% from other races, and 0.7%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 0.9% of the population.
